Bigworld引擎是什么?如何实现游戏开发?
作者:佚名|分类:主线教程|浏览:440|发布时间:2026-01-19 02:59:36
Bigworld引擎是什么?如何实现游戏开发?
一、引言
随着科技的不断发展,游戏产业在我国逐渐崛起,成为了一个充满活力的行业。在这个行业中,游戏引擎作为游戏开发的核心技术,扮演着至关重要的角色。本文将详细介绍Bigworld引擎是什么,以及如何利用该引擎实现游戏开发。
二、Bigworld引擎概述
1. 定义
Bigworld引擎是一款高性能、可扩展的游戏开发引擎,由我国知名游戏开发公司自主研发。该引擎具备强大的图形渲染、物理模拟、网络通信等功能,广泛应用于大型网络游戏、单机游戏等领域。
2. 特点
(1)高性能:Bigworld引擎采用先进的图形渲染技术,能够实现高质量的视觉效果,为玩家带来沉浸式的游戏体验。
(2)可扩展性:Bigworld引擎支持多种开发语言,如C++、Python等,便于开发者根据需求进行扩展和定制。
(3)跨平台:Bigworld引擎支持Windows、Linux、Android等主流操作系统,便于游戏在不同平台间运行。
(4)易用性:Bigworld引擎提供丰富的API和文档,降低了游戏开发的门槛,让开发者能够快速上手。
三、如何利用Bigworld引擎实现游戏开发
1. 环境搭建
(1)下载Bigworld引擎:首先,开发者需要从官方网站下载Bigworld引擎安装包。
(2)安装Bigworld引擎:按照安装包中的说明,完成引擎的安装。
(3)配置开发环境:根据项目需求,配置相应的开发环境,如集成开发环境(IDE)、图形渲染器等。
2. 游戏设计
(1)需求分析:明确游戏类型、目标用户、游戏玩法等需求。
(2)设计游戏架构:根据需求,设计游戏的整体架构,包括角色、场景、道具、任务等。
(3)绘制游戏原型:通过绘制游戏原型,展示游戏的基本玩法和界面。
3. 编程实现
(1)创建项目:在Bigworld引擎中创建新项目,并设置项目参数。
(2)编写代码:根据游戏设计,使用C++、Python等语言编写游戏逻辑代码。
(3)集成资源:将游戏所需的资源,如图片、音频、视频等,导入到项目中。
(4)调试与优化:在开发过程中,不断调试和优化游戏性能,确保游戏运行流畅。
4. 测试与发布
(1)测试:在开发过程中,进行功能测试、性能测试、兼容性测试等,确保游戏质量。
(2)发布:将游戏打包成可执行文件,发布到目标平台。
四、总结
Bigworld引擎作为一款高性能、可扩展的游戏开发引擎,为开发者提供了强大的支持。通过本文的介绍,相信大家对Bigworld引擎有了更深入的了解。只要掌握好游戏开发的基本流程,利用Bigworld引擎,开发者就能轻松实现游戏开发。
五、相关问答
1. Bigworld引擎支持哪些开发语言?
Bigworld引擎支持多种开发语言,包括C++、Python等,便于开发者根据需求进行扩展和定制。
2. Bigworld引擎的主要特点是什么?
Bigworld引擎的主要特点包括高性能、可扩展性、跨平台和易用性。
3. 如何搭建Bigworld引擎的开发环境?
搭建Bigworld引擎的开发环境需要下载安装包、安装引擎、配置开发环境等步骤。
4. 游戏开发过程中,如何进行性能优化?
游戏开发过程中,性能优化可以通过优化代码、减少资源消耗、优化图形渲染等方式实现。
5. Bigworld引擎适用于哪些类型的游戏开发?
Bigworld引擎适用于大型网络游戏、单机游戏等多种类型的游戏开发。